saveFileDialog简单使用

            SaveFileDialog sfd1 = new SaveFileDialog();                                                     //定义一个实例
            sfd1.Filter = "excel file (*.xls)|*.xls";                              //设置可选扩展名         
            sfd1.FileName = filename;                                 //默认文件名       
            sfd1.InitialDirectory =  Environment.GetFolderPath(Environment.SpecialFolder.DesktopDirectory); //默认文件地址为桌面
            sfd1.RestoreDirectory = true;                                //多次导出保存上次导出时的地址  
            sfd1.DefaultExt = "xls";                                   //默认扩展名
            sfd1.AddExtension = true;                                                                         //如果用户省略,默认添加扩展名
            if (sfd1.ShowDialog() == DialogResult.OK)
            {
                string filepath = sfd1.FileName.ToString();                        //获取对话框的文件地址和文件名
                //  label1.Text = filepath;
                dgtoexcel(dataGridView1, filepath);                            //从datagridview到文件
            }
            else
                return;
            MessageBox.Show("导出完成");

posted @ 2018-12-05 08:16  clarklxr  阅读(1568)  评论(0编辑  收藏  举报